Subject: [PATCH] docs/about/build-platforms: Refine the distro support policy
|
||
|
|
|
||
|
|
cherry picked from commit 270629024df1f9f4e704ce8325f958858c5cbff7
|
||
|
|
|
||
|
|
For long-term distributions that release a new version only very
|
||
|
|
seldom, we limit the support to five years after the initial release.
|
||
|
|
Otherwise, we might need to support distros like openSUSE 15 for
|
||
|
|
up to 7 or even more years in total due to our "two more years
|
||
|
|
after the next major release" rule, which is just way too much to
|
||
|
|
handle in a project like QEMU that only has limited human resources.
